We have a small home in OK which is paid for. We hope to begin renting it. I have made improvements over the last few months in order to make it more attractive to prospective tenants.

How is the rent income taxed? Are there steps I can take now to minimize the tax penalty on this income? Can I deduct improvements made to the property over the last few months even though we haven't started renting yet?

REntal property

How is the rent income taxed?
Your rental expenses are subtracted from you rental income and you are taxed on the income or you get to deduct the loss.

Are there steps I can take now to minimize the tax penalty on this income?
Your best way to minimize the tax is to keep track of ALL your expenses in connection with the property, including auto mileage to get there for inspections, etc.

Can I deduct improvements made to the property over the last few months even though we haven't started renting yet?
You can deduct depreciation , which is based on the total cost to you of the property and the improvements that will last for more than one year. You also deduct any maintenance or repairs that will not last longer than a year.

Is there any easy to understand reference for these kinds of questions?
To answer your IRS Publication 527 Residential Rental Property is a very good reference that should answer all your questions and give you everything else you will need to know about this. You can download the Publication for free at <http://www.irs.ustreas.gov/forms_pubs/index.html>
